About this concert
Annalyse & Ryan are the Opening Act for Rachael Sage & The Sequins Album Release! ~ Doors Open at 6pm ~ Rachael Sage returns to The Cutting Room to celebrate the release of Another Side (MPress/Universal), a companion album of acoustic re-imaginings of songs from 2023's acclaimed The Other Side. For this special hometown show, she'll be accompanied by her band The Sequins, featuring: Kelly Halloran (violin), Andy Mac (drums), and Trina Hamlin (harmonica), along with surprise guests!

Annalyse McCoy Biography

Annalyse grew up in the mountains of eastern Kentucky performing in professional musical theatre and singing country music at fairs and festivals beginning at the age of 8. A "Real McCoy," descended from the famous family who feuded with the Hatfields, Annalyse attended Northern Kentucky University receiving a BFA in Musical Theatre. Shortly thereafter, she moved to NYC to pursue a career in theatre and/or music. After several years of NYC and regional theatre, the music took hold with 2/3 Goat, Annalyse's original project with her husband Ryan Dunn. The two have since branched off as creator/producer/songwriting duo Annalyse & Ryan. Having won multiple awards (most recently in 2024, when their song "Tough Luck" was given silver in Adult Contemporary in SAW's Mid-Atlantic Song Contest) and garnering a good amount of media attention (American Songwriter, No Depression, Huffington Post, and more), their original songs have taken them across the US and to Europe on tour. The two now reside in the Hudson Valley. Aside from their original music, Annalyse & Ryan have also written songs for television & commercials (Mattel, Thunderworks) and provided documentary scoring (Global Mosaic, PBS in LA). Their original songs have also been featured on CBS, BBC, Amazon Prime, and more. At the heart of Annalyse's songwriting is the art of telling the story.
